Visiting Gibraltar for the first time? Here's what you need to know
Make sure you know the entry rules before you go. Rules can vary depending on your passport and reason for travel. Always check with reliable sources like your airline, the local embassy or your travel agent.
You'll be using the Gibraltar Pound (GIP) for day-to-day purchases.
The population of Gibraltar is roughly 40,000. Gibraltar is the capital.
Time is consistent across this destination, with only one standard time zone operating on UTC+1.
For a warmer trip to Gibraltar, consider going in August.
Temperatures are often coolest around February.
Rain is more common in March, while July is generally drier.
National Day, the Gibraltar International Jazz Festival and the Calentita Food Festival are some of the major events here. Consider booking your Miami to Gibraltar flight around moments like these for a different travel experience.
